Abstract:
A system and method for encoding/decoding videos using an edge-adaptive transform. The encoding system encodes input videos using the edge-adaptive transform or, alternatively, using either the edge-adaptive transform or a discrete cosine transform.

Abstract:
A three-dimensional (3D) video encoding/decoding apparatus and 3D video encoding/decoding method using depth transition data. The 3D video encoding/decoding apparatus and 3D video encoding/decoding method calculate a depth transition for the position of each pixel in accordance with the change in views, quantize the position of the calculated depth transition, and code the quantized position of the depth transition.

Abstract:
Various systems, methods, and programs embodied in computer-readable mediums are provided for implementing a contest between various social networks. A contest is staged between at least two teams using a server accessible by a plurality of clients. The contest requires each of the teams to achieve a predefined goal. The membership to each one of the teams is restricted to a plurality of individuals associated with a respective one of a plurality of social networks accessible by the server.
